Description
While the Common Core focuses on problem solving and application of 6th grade skills, students are still expected to be fluent in their computation with whole numbers, decimals and fractions. This document has broken these skills into 16 levels. For example, Multiplying Decimals, Dividing Fractions, Long Division, etc. Each level has 5, three problem worksheets. Students will document their progress on the tracker provided. Answer Key is included.
